κατακλεὶσ

a closing flourish, conclusion

Source: Rhetorical technical term

Register: technical

Etymology

Lit. 'key of closure'; rhetorical term for the perorating clinch.

Occurs in 2 works (2 mentions)

Ad Atticum 2.3 December 60 BC · 1 occurrence
Ad Atticum 9.18 28 March 49 BC · 1 occurrence
